About Y Hutin

Y Hutin is a scholar working on Virology, Modeling and Simulation and Health Information Management, having authored 7 papers that have together received 365 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Parasitic Diseases Research and Treatment (1 paper), COVID-19 epidemiological studies (1 paper) and Bone and Joint Diseases (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Hepatology (113 citations), Virology (59 citations) and Epidemiology (212 citations). Y Hutin has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and India. Frequent co-authors include Mary Catlin, Linda A. Chiarello, Anja M. Hauri, Julia S. Garner, Tesfamicael Ghebrehiwet, Barbara Stilwell, Marc Bulterys, Nathan Ford, Fuqiang Cui and Qin Han. Their work appears in journals such as Eurosurveillance, ˜The œLancet. Gastroenterology & hepatology and PubMed.
